episode 245: To Upgrade or Not to Upgrade


It's iPHONE REVIEW WEEK here on Rocket! Who's upgrading? Who's staying behind? Find out here and only here. Next, the Sega Genesis Mini is coming out and miracle of miracles, it looks… good? Did Sega make a good hardware product again? Last of all, a few words on MoviePass, may it rest in pieces.
